Understanding the Features of Insta360 X3

The Insta360 X3 boasts a range of features designed to enhance your photography. Its high-resolution sensors, FlowState stabilization, and adjustable lenses allow for stunning shots in diverse environments. Familiarity with these features helps in choosing the right settings for different scenes.

Analyzing Sample Photos for Composition

Examining sample photos reveals effective composition techniques. Look for images that highlight the use of the 360-degree view to create engaging perspectives. Notice how subjects are positioned to maximize the immersive experience, often utilizing the rule of thirds and leading lines.

Lighting and Exposure

Sample photos demonstrate the importance of proper lighting. Bright, evenly lit scenes tend to produce clearer images, while challenging lighting conditions require adjustments. Using HDR modes and manual exposure settings can significantly improve photo quality.

Optimizing Shooting Setup Based on Sample Photos

Based on the analysis of sample photos, several tips can help optimize your shooting setup:

  • Choose the right lens angle: Use the adjustable lenses to match your scene, whether wide landscapes or close-up shots.
  • Stabilize your camera: Use a tripod or gimbal to reduce shake, especially in low-light conditions.
  • Adjust camera settings: Experiment with ISO, shutter speed, and HDR to suit different environments.
  • Plan your composition: Use sample photos as references to frame your shots effectively.
  • Utilize editing tools: Post-processing can enhance colors, contrast, and overall image quality.
